数据库原理(第三版)张红娟 参考答案

数据库原理(第三版)张红娟 参考答案

ID:16028533

大小:174.50 KB

页数:16页

时间:2018-08-07

数据库原理(第三版)张红娟 参考答案_第1页
数据库原理(第三版)张红娟 参考答案_第2页
数据库原理(第三版)张红娟 参考答案_第3页
数据库原理(第三版)张红娟 参考答案_第4页
数据库原理(第三版)张红娟 参考答案_第5页
资源描述:

《数据库原理(第三版)张红娟 参考答案》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第一章入校年份班级所在专业班级号课程属于班级学生17、班级人数1班长的学号成绩NMN学分课程名课程号年龄性别姓名学号选修姓名教师号入校年份班级所在专业班级号课程属于班级学生18、职称教师班级人数专业属于M1班长的学号成绩NNMN学分课程名课程号年龄性别姓名学号选修会费负责人姓名成立时间学会名称入会年份MN学会加入20、供应商(供应商代号,供应商名称,联系电话)项目(项目代号,项目名称,项目负责人)零件(零件号,零件名,价格)供应商-项目(项目代号,供应商代号)项目-零件(项目代号,零件号,零件数)供应商-零件(供应商代号,零件号,零件数)职员姓名职员号名称价格职务名称位置价格生产属于

2、装配工作工作生产处部门设备设备处零件职员21、属于NN1111NNNNMM设备号地址电话年龄性别部门名电话地址部门号规格零件号名称电话地址单位号单位号仓库保管员姓名仓库号电话产品号价格厂长姓名厂名零件号价格重量车间主任姓名车间号电话地址职工号性别工种年龄姓名MN组装MM11M11NNNNNNN存放存放包含包含生产生产属于工厂工人仓库零件产品车间22、(1)第三章10、设有一数据库GradeManager(成绩管理),包括四个表:学生表(Student)、课程表(Course)、班级表(Class)以及成绩表(Grade),其结构如表3-4所示,数据如表3-5所示。试用SQL语句创建四

3、个表。表3-4成绩管理数据库的表结构表一Student属性名数据类型可否为空含义SnoChar(7)否学号(唯一)SnameVarChar(20)否学生姓名SsexChar(2)否性别SageSmallint可年龄ClnoChar(5)否学生所在班级表二Course属性名数据类型可否为空含义CnoChar(1)否课程号(唯一)CnameVarChar(20)否课程名称CreditSmallint可学分表三Class属性名数据类型可否为空含义ClnoChar(5)否班级号(唯一)SpecialityVarChar(20)否班级所在专业InyearChar(4)否入校年份NumberIn

4、teger可班级人数MonitorChar(7)可班长学号表四Grade属性名数据类型可否为空含义SnoChar(7)否学号CnoChar(7)否课程号GmarkNumeric(4,1)可成绩表3-5成绩管理数据库中的数据表一StudentSnoSnameSsexSageClno2000101李勇男20003112000102刘诗晨女19003112000103王一鸣男20003122000104张婷婷女21003122001101李勇敏女19013112001102贾向东男22013112001103陈宝玉男20013112001104张逸凡男2101311表二CourseCnoC

5、nameCredit1数据库42离散数学33管理信息系统24操作系统45数据结构46数据处理27C语言4表三ClassClnoSpecialityInyearNumberMonitor00311计算机软件2000120200010100312计算机应用2000140200010301311计算机软件20012202001103表四GradeSnoCnoGmark20001011922000101388200010158620001021782000102655200010336520001036782000103566200010415420001046832001101270200

6、110146520011022802001102490200010327620001034562000103788答:CREATETABLEStudent(SnoChar(7)NOTNULLUNIQUE,SnameVarChar(20)NOTNULL,SsexChar(2)NOTNULL,SageSmallint,ClnoChar(5)NOTNULL);CREATETABLECourse(CnoChar(1)NOTNULLUNIQUE,CnameVarChar(20)NOTNULL,CreditSmallint);CREATETABLEClass(ClnoChar(5)NOTNULL

7、UNIQUE,SpecialityVarChar(20)NOTNULL,InyearChar(4)NOTNULL,NumberInteger,MonitorChar(7));CREATETABLEGrade(SnoChar(7)NOTNULL,CnoChar(1)NOTNULL,GmarkNumeric(4,1));INSERTINTOStudentVALUE(‘2000101’,’李勇’,’男’,20,’00311’);INSERTINTOStudent

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。